Builder fee for building a duplex of 5000 sqft

Account Closed
  • Greenwood Vlg, CO
Posted

Hello

I am in the process of finding a builder for a duplex construction in jefferson park area in Denver. Duplex is 5000 sqft and perhaps basement of 1000 sqft. So far, 3 Builders have quoted 12-14% of the cost to build as their fee (+supervision fee ). Two builders have quoted a flat fee of 80-100k for the project (+supervision fee).

I am leaning towards flat fee builders. Tpically, what is the builder fee for this size project?
